Hello,

According to the screenshot here (http://cl.ly/111O03042x20), that event may not have had both a start date and an end date.

In Event Espresso 4, each event needs an start date and an end date (along with at least one ticket option) so if it is ongoing, then set the date range to run for an extended period of time (e.g. a year).

Josh

  • Support Staff

May 20, 2016 at 1:07 pm

If you add start end times to the event (and any other events that are missing start end times) in EE3, then run the migration to EE4, it should all just work.

Josh

  • Support Staff

May 23, 2016 at 8:42 am

It turns out that when EE4 migrates data from EE3, the events need a start and end time. If it doesn’t, the event data does not migrate correctly.
